so the Sony $12.99 version has uncompressed 5.1 sound, the Fox edition has Dolby Digital 5.1 and 6.1 sound - so aside from the fact that neither editions have the original mono track, is one better than the other?

Actually, The Terminator only has PCM 5.1 uncompressed and Dolby Digital 5.1 English tracks. Fox is just distributing the same disc and the same art. The only thing they did to "boost" sales was add to a new slipcover that matches the Fox /MGM BDs.



If you look closely at the cutout for the UPC, you can see a part of the old Sony specification "blade."

He was probably referring to what you said. It's not cropped or "extremely cropped" as you say. It's OAR is 1.85:1. On a 16:9 TV, it will fill the entire frame. It's supposed to be that way, because that's how it was intended.

You're not gonna get a 2.35:1 transfer on this, so you come off sounding like you don't know what you're talking about.

It also looks pretty darn good for an older catalog title, so I also disagree with your assessment that it looks like "crap".

It's the best the movie ever looked so far, but it definetely doesn't look HD, more like 720p. Encoding in mpeg2 doesn't help, nor it being a single layer, and an old transfert with very hot whites going into clipping in several scenes. It's definetely not up to the minimum transfert standarts, tought it's the best this movie ever looked up until now. The Lowry remaster will make this disc an instant freesbee.
